Enable job alerts via email!

Marketing Performance Manager - SEO and PPC

ZipRecruiter

Bristol

Hybrid

GBP 45,000 - 65,000

Full time

Today
Be an early applicant

Job summary

A leading recruitment platform in Bristol is seeking a Marketing Performance Manager to oversee marketing activities across multiple brands. The role requires hands-on experience in SEO and PPC management, blending brand building with performance marketing. Ideal candidates should have a strong agency background, be creative, and possess effective campaign management skills. This full-time position offers a salary range of £45,000 - £65,000 and hybrid working options.

Benefits

Hybrid working
Clear career path
Competitive salary

Qualifications

  • Strong agency background with experience managing brand accounts.
  • Hands-on skills in SEO and PPC campaign management.
  • Ability to balance strategic thinking with execution.

Responsibilities

  • Plan and deliver SEO and PPC campaigns, tracking performance.
  • Manage integrated brand campaigns across digital, social, and email channels.
  • Collaborate with in-house specialists to produce high-quality content.

Skills

SEO campaign management
PPC campaign management
Agency background
Creative thinking
Job description
Overview

Marketing Performance Manager (SEO, PPC & Brand)

Location: Bristol, 5 days a week
Salary: £45,000 - £65,000 DOE

About the Role

We are looking for a hands-on Marketing Performance Manager with strong agency experience to take ownership of marketing activity for a growing portfolio of brands. This is a fantastic opportunity for someone who wants to combine brand building with performance marketing and have real influence over strategy and delivery.

You'll start by leading the marketing for one brand, before expanding responsibility across multiple. The role involves managing a mix of in-house specialists and external agencies, so it's well-suited to someone who enjoys variety, collaboration, and making an immediate impact.

This is not just a management role - we're looking for someone who can bring energy, creativity, and fresh ideas, while also being hands-on with SEO, PPC, and digital campaign execution.

Day-to-Day Responsibilities
  • Plan and deliver SEO and PPC campaigns, tracking performance and optimising for ROI.

  • Manage integrated brand campaigns across digital, social, and email channels.

  • Collaborate with in-house specialists (design, social, brand) to produce high-quality content and campaigns.

  • Work with external partners and agencies, with the scope to bring some functions in-house.

  • Support the launch and optimisation of a new group website.

  • Report on campaign performance, providing insights and recommendations to senior stakeholders.

  • Contribute ideas and creative input to strengthen brand positioning and marketing activity.

What We're Looking For
  • Strong agency background with experience managing brand accounts.

  • Hands-on skills in SEO and PPC campaign management.

  • Ability to balance strategic thinking with execution.

  • Experience managing both in-house and external resources.

  • Creative and energetic, with a proven ability to deliver results.

  • Flexible on years of experience - what matters most is your impact.

What’s on Offer
  • Salary: £45,000 - £65,000, depending on experience.

  • Hybrid working available - office located in Bristol, 15-20 minutes from the station.

  • Full-time role, 5 days per week.

  • Clear career path - potential to grow into a senior leadership position as the business expands.

Interview Process
  1. Initial informal chat.

  2. Task-based assessment.

  3. Final interview.

Find out more and apply via the link below.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.